Dicamba-specific training sessions scheduled

BISMARCK - Dicamba over-the-top products for soybeans have been registered in the state and are once again available to producers. They are restricted-use products, meaning that they may only be applied by a certified pesticide applicator.

"All applicators must be certified and take the additional online training," said Agriculture Commissioner Doug Goehring. "The training will benefit applicators by teaching them the techniques to use the technology properly so that these products will be available for future use."

The training sessions will meet the requirements of the state and attendees will be issued a certificate of completion. Applicators only need to attend one registrant training to be able to apply any of the products. The products are Engenia by BASF and Stryax by Bayer.

BASF Engenia training may be found at https://www.engeniaherbicide.com/training.html. Bayer Stryax training may be found at https://bayerstewardshiptraining.com/
